The size of Kingaroy is approximately 68.6 square kilometres. There are 19 parks, covering nearly 1.5% of the total area. The population of Kingaroy in 2016 was 10020 people. By 2021 the population was 10266 showing a population growth of 2.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Kingaroy is 20-29 years. Households in Kingaroy are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Kingaroy work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 59.60% of the homes in Kingaroy were owner-occupied compared with 56.30% in 2016.
